Herpetology Camp To Educate East Lake Youth

Brooker Creek Preserve is offering a weeklong summer camp that will combine education and fun.

From July 29- August 2, Brooker Creek's Herpetology Camp will be in full swing at the preserve. 

Sponsored by Heinrich Ecological Services, the educational camp will run daily from 9 a.m. until 4 p.m. for kids age 7-11.

Activities include hands-on encounters with gopher tortoises, snakes, lizards, and frogs. Amphibians and reptiles will be the focus of the Herpetology Camp.

According to Brooker Creek, the experience is "science based, hands on."

Campers will learn from professional herpetologist, George Heinrich. Focal points of teaching will be the ecology of a number of species as well as the importance of conservation and how it can be incorporated into daily life.

The camp is $150 for the week and limited space is available. The first 30 campers to sign up will make the cut.
